Kael’s POV

I didn’t sleep.

Not the kind that restores or resets. My body lay still beside her, but my mind stayed awake, sharp and restless, replaying moments I hadn’t meant to memorize the cadence of Ava’s breathing, the way her fingers twitched slightly when she dreamed, the faint crease between her brows that appeared even in rest.

I stared at the ceiling for hours, watching shadows crawl and retreat as the city lights shifted outside. I’d spent years mastering insomnia, turning it into a tool rather than a weakness. Late nights built empires. Exhaustion sharpened decisions.

This was different.

This wasn’t strategy or ambition keeping me awake. It was awareness. The dangerous kind. The kind that made a man notice how close another person was, how easily they could reach him if he let them.

Her hand lay inches from mine.

Not touching.

That distance felt deliberate, even if it wasn’t. Like an unspoken agreement neither of us had named: we would not cross lines unless we both chose to
